Season 60 of SotF: TV is by far the largest, most disastrous mistake in the entirety of SotF history. If you don't know the history or weren't an avid watcher during this time period, I suggest you hit up the archives and get yourself a refresher course.
The short version? 29 survivors in a game of SotF due to a collar malfunction, an increase in anti-SotF rallies, and a massive disappointed fanbase because the show only lasted six days before the executives threw up their hands. In the midst of all of this was George King, who was a fan favourite at the time.
George was a sympathetic villain, because he'd go through this odd... pattern. He'd shoot before even opening his mouth, and when he had a victim, he'd suddenly start crying, attacked by self guilt and hatred. It was like watching a slinky go from step to step, where every even step is a brutal, efficient killer, and the odd ones are an emotional roller coaster.
I digress.
A year after the conclusion of SotF: Season 60, George is in an insane asylum called Blackpool. Details on him were scarce for a time (and honestly, 60 was a time most of us SotF fans would have sooner forgotten) but recently, an interview from Blackpool's official files was leaked online by some dude with a soundcloud and too much time on his hands.
Now, the Audio's a bit choppy, and it sounds like King is speaking through a cardboard tube despite the uploader's attempts at smoothing out the bootleg, but it's interesting no less.
